The choir consists of about 60 female and male singers. Many of the members are active and former students of the University of Music, Drama and Media Hannover, but other professions are represented as well, and all singers are united in their wide choral experience and their joy in singing challenging works together. The performance of a wide range of a Cappella works, some of them quite unknown, forms an important emphasis of the choir. In addition to sacred and secular a Cappella music of the 15th century until today, the choir performs cantatas, masses, oratorios, and passions. Many compositions were broadcast for radio stations or published on CD. The choir has recorded ten CDs and performed several world premieres of contemporary compositions, e.g. by Büsing, dinescu, Fuchs and Wangenheim. The members of Cantores Celestes have donated over $60,000 to local charities. Cantores has appeared on CBC Radio 1 and 2, recorded music for three films, and released six albums.

The members of the Ensemble are all amateurs and have the same ideal that their performance can touch the heart of every audience through their well-trained voices. Their repertoires include folk songs, classical songs, musical pieces, pops, and premiere works by renowned composers. In March 2011, Plaisir Ensembe achieved a great success in the “1st Vietnam International Choir Festival and Competition” organized by the INTERKULTUR. They won the Gold diploma, the Category Winner as well as the Overall Winner of Chamber Choirs. The Or Y-a Choir is a women's choir under the direction of Nomi Teplow. The choir is comprised of women of all ages from all over Samaria in Israel who come together to sing in a variety of musical styles in close harmony, to learn to sing and to have a good time.

The group is composed of male and female members who are passionately dedicated to the choral art. The group is under the baton of Prof. Angelito E. Ayran Jr.

Goal of the choir is equally the choral and music development of its members and the contribution to the cultural development of Alexandria and the surrounding area. Although it started as a small ensemble singing monophonic or at best diphone melodies without instrumental accompaniment, today has more than 80 choristers, mostly girls, 10-25 years old, and interprets as a triphonic choir almost all kinds of music, with an emphasis on the music of the nations and Greek composers.
